Why bet on the LA Dodgers?

We really are beginning to run out of superlatives to describe what the LA Dodgers are doing this season. They are sitting at 69-38, which is enough to have them sitting with the best win percentage in the MLB. Their lead in the NL West is now at 14 ½ games over the surging San Francisco Giants, so while things are not mathematically over, it’s certainly tough to imagine a scenario where the Dodgers don’t win the West.

They are the only team to have hit 40 wins at home this season, sitting at 40-14 SU, but they have also been solid on the road, going 29-24. The Dodgers have had the number of the Rockies this season, going 8-2 in the season series to this point. LA will have Kenta Maeda (7-7, 3.81 ERA) on the mound for this one.

Why bet on the Colorado Rockies?

It has been a disappointing season for the Colorado Rockies, and while they still have time to turn things around, the fact that they are 7 ½ games out in the Wild Card race suggests that it is going to be an uphill battle. There really is no indication that they are going to be able to get the job done, going just 3-7 in their last 10 games to take their record to 49-57, which has them sitting at the bottom of the NL West.

The Rockies have been traditionally good at home, but they have been little more than average there this year, going 26-24 SU and 18-32 ATS. As a home dog, the Rockies have gone 6-9 ATS this season. They will have Jon Gray (9-7, 4.05 ERA) on the mound for this one.
